Our School Art Auction

My school hosts an annual art auction where each classroom must provide at least one donation to be auctioned off. It must be a class effort and go along with the theme of the year.

This year our theme was "A World of Color"

I started searching and looking around to get ideas for my class. I turned to Pinterest and these were the inspirations for our two class projects:

A parent of an older child in our school helps clean our school each day. We've become friends over this school year and talk each day when she comes into my classroom. She is an artist and was ecstatic when I asked her to take charge and help my class create our projects!

I was able to get all of the needed supplies donated from parents, which was amazing!

First we did the Las Vegas skyline. The mom helping us took the canvas home and painted the sky then came in and helped us with the buildings. Here are some pictures:



After all the buildings were covered with newspaper, my volunteer took everything home and brought back the finished product:


It turned out so well!
She added the perfect finishing touches on it and it ended up selling for $100!


The kids had a lot of fun with the second project! The mom came and gave my class a lesson on finger painting. We gave each scholar two small pieces of foam poster board. They were then able to finger paint them however they wanted. 


After they all dried I brought them home, traced ocean animals onto them and my husband was sweet enough to help me cut them all out! 


I then passed them all onto my volunteer, along with all of the donated supplies. She took them home, put everything together and this is how it turned out!



I LOVE IT! It turned out SO cute!



This was also purchased at the auction for $100!

Valentine Exchange



I'm sure a lot of you have seen this hilarious picture on Facebook over the last couple of weeks. I couldn't resist posting it today!

 
I'm a little late posting about Valentine's Day, but better late than never right!?

My class was fortunate enough to participate in a Kindergarten Valentine Exchange! We had a group of 26 classes total, including us, from all over America and one from Canada. Each class made enough Valentines to share with each class. We also made a letter about our school/state and then mailed them to each other!

It was a lot of fun receiving so much mail and my students really enjoyed learning about different states and seeing their unique Valentines!

Here are some pictures of the Valentines that we created as a class:



We used the erasers of pencils to stamp onto different colored stamp pads, then make patterns, designs or just random dots all over our hearts. Afterwards we wrote "Happy Valentine's Day" on each one, cut them out and we were good to go!

They all had so much fun decorating and writing on their Valentines and were excited to put them in envelopes to be mailed to all our new friends.

I forgot to take pictures of our final cards before mailing them, but they all turned out really cute!


After reading the letters from our new friends, we added them to our bulletin board in the hall. It was a lot of fun to see where everyone lived and how we all live in different climates, have different weather and favorite things to do. One thing that we had in common with a lot of classes was our love of P.E. and recess!
